Ink Type and Technology: Pigment vs. Dye, DTG vs. Sublimation
You will find different ink types. Pigment inks offer great durability. They resist fading from washing. Dye inks give you brighter, more vibrant colors. Direct-to-Garment (DTG) printing applies ink directly to the fabric. Sublimation printing uses heat to transfer dye. This works well on polyester socks. You choose the best technology for your sock materials.

Ink Costs: Per Print Calculation
Ink is a major ongoing expense. You need to calculate your cost per print. This helps you understand profitability.
Tip: Ask the printer manufacturer for ink yield data. Divide the ink cartridge cost by the number of prints it produces. This gives you a clear cost for each sock. Different ink types have different prices. Pigment inks often cost more than dye inks.

FAQ
What is the best ink type for durable sock prints?
You should choose pigment inks for durability. They resist fading from washing. Pigment inks make your designs last longer.
Can I print on dark-colored socks?
Yes, you can print on dark socks. You will need a printer with white ink capability. This allows your colors to show up brightly.
